    Sciarra worked at the venture capital firm Radius Ventures, LLC. In 2003 he quit his job, along with Ben Silbermann, to create Cold Brew Labs. That same year, Sciarra, Silbermann and Evan Sharp launched Pinterest, and Sciarra became the President and CEO. In 2012, he left the company but remained on as an advisor.
